Driving Voter Engagement: The Enduring Power of Direct Mail in Political Campaigns

The Enduring Impact of Direct Mail in Political Campaigns

Direct mail remains a cornerstone of successful political campaigns. It offers a tangible connection with voters. In a rapidly digitizing world, this physical touchpoint stands out. Direct mail pieces arrive directly in a voter’s home. This creates a personal and memorable experience. Campaigns leverage its power to inform, persuade, and mobilize. It cuts through the digital noise effectively.

Political strategists understand direct mail’s unique value. It allows for detailed messaging not always possible online. Voters can hold the message, read it at their leisure. This format fosters deeper engagement and consideration. It is not easily scrolled past or ignored. Many studies confirm its high trust factor. This makes it ideal for sensitive political communication.

The ability to target specific voter segments is crucial. Direct mail permits highly personalized outreach. Campaigns can tailor messages to individual concerns. This customization builds stronger rapport. It reinforces the candidate’s understanding of community needs. From local elections to national races, direct mail proves invaluable. It consistently helps shape public opinion and drive turnout.

Effective direct mail campaigns require careful planning. From design to distribution, every step matters. A clear call to action is always essential. Voters need to know exactly what to do next. This could be visiting a website, making a donation, or heading to the polls. Direct mail bridges the gap between digital and physical outreach.

Crafting Compelling Messages for Direct Mail Success

Successful direct mail hinges on powerful, concise messaging. Every word must count to capture attention. The core message should be clear and easy to understand. It must resonate with the target voter’s values. Emotional appeals often create lasting impressions. Campaigns aim to inspire action, not just inform.

Visual elements play a significant role in direct mail. Strong graphics and compelling photos draw the eye. They can convey a candidate’s message quickly. Quality design enhances credibility and professionalism. The overall look and feel matter immensely. A well-designed piece feels more important to the recipient. This encourages closer examination.

Campaigns often use storytelling to connect with voters. Personal anecdotes make issues more relatable. They show a candidate’s human side and shared experiences. This approach builds trust and empathy. Voters remember stories more than statistics alone. Effective narratives can sway undecided voters. They create a memorable campaign identity.

Precision Targeting: Reaching the Right Voters with Direct Mail

Precision targeting is paramount for direct mail efficacy. Campaigns use sophisticated data analytics for this. Voter files are segmented based on various criteria. Demographics, past voting behavior, and issue interests are key. This ensures messages reach the most receptive audiences. Wasting resources on uninterested voters is avoided.

Geotargeting allows campaigns to focus on specific areas. This is vital for local races and ballot initiatives. Mailers can be sent to particular precincts or neighborhoods. This ensures highly relevant content for residents. It supports hyper-local campaign messaging. Such focused efforts often yield higher response rates.

Personalization goes beyond just using a voter’s name. It involves tailoring content to their known interests. For instance, a mailer might highlight education for parents. Another could focus on economic growth for small business owners. This level of customization shows voters they are truly understood. It fosters a feeling of personal address.

Measuring Campaign Effectiveness and ROI

Tracking the effectiveness of direct mail is essential. Campaigns monitor response rates carefully. This involves using unique codes or dedicated landing pages. It allows for accurate attribution of incoming support. Understanding what works helps optimize future mailings. Data-driven decisions are always more effective.

A/B testing is a common practice in direct mail. Different versions of a mail piece are sent. These variations might include headlines, images, or calls to action. Analyzing the results reveals which elements perform best. This iterative process refines campaign messaging over time. It maximizes the return on investment (ROI).

Integrating direct mail with digital analytics provides deeper insights. Campaign websites can track visitors from specific mailings. This holistic view enhances understanding of voter journeys. It reveals how different channels influence behavior. This integration is key for modern political strategy. It creates a more complete picture of engagement.

The Future of Direct Mail in Integrated Political Campaigns

Direct mail’s role is evolving, not diminishing. It is increasingly part of omnichannel strategies. Campaigns blend traditional mail with digital ads and social media. This cohesive approach reaches voters across multiple platforms. It reinforces messages and builds stronger familiarity. Consistency across channels is very important.

Innovation continues to shape direct mail design. New printing techniques and interactive elements emerge. QR codes linking to videos are now common. Augmented reality features are also gaining traction. These innovations make mail pieces even more engaging. They provide a bridge to digital content seamlessly.

The tangible nature of direct mail ensures its longevity. It provides a physical reminder of a candidate’s message. In a crowded information landscape, this is a distinct advantage. Direct mail builds trust and creates personal connections. Its strategic use will continue to be a vital component. It remains a powerful tool for voter engagement.
